Goal-directed instrumental action: contingency and incentive learning and their cortical substrates.
B. Balleine, A. Dickinson
1998.4.5NEUROPHARMACOLOGY
tlooto Summary
The process of incentive learning is evident in the acquisition of control over performance by primary motivational states and the prelimbic area of prefrontal cortex plays a role in the contingency learning, whereas the incentive learning for food rewards involves the insular cortex.
